Transaction 4996bc72876822ba8d91681dc052414679ae07db2ea55e640a2e6f6836da8aee
3 Input
2 Outputs
- 4996bc72876822ba8d91681dc052414679ae07db2ea55e640a2e6f6836da8aee:0
- 4996bc72876822ba8d91681dc052414679ae07db2ea55e640a2e6f6836da8aee:1
value 64834
address 15TJZWARAaU9MnkojaDxpLDfVtbpitcuSL
value 1373086
address 12kRSjPftKG2p9vujuoRQqx1vyyfQ9KAHu